Considere as afirmações sobre a linguagem C. I - É considera...

Próximas questões
Com base no mesmo assunto
Q972552 Programação

Considere as afirmações sobre a linguagem C.


I - É considerada uma linguagem fortemente tipada.

II - É uma linguagem orientada a objetos.

III - A função scanf é utilizada para ler dados da entrada padrão.


Está(ão) correta(s):

Alternativas

Gabarito comentado

Confira o gabarito comentado por um dos nossos professores

A alternativa correta é a C - Apenas I e III.

Vamos analisar cada uma das afirmações para compreender por que essa é a resposta correta:

Afirmativa I: A linguagem C é considerada uma linguagem fortemente tipada porque exige que as variáveis sejam definidas com um tipo específico de dado e não permite, por exemplo, que se atribua um valor de um tipo a uma variável de outro tipo sem uma conversão explícita. Portanto, essa afirmação está correta.

Afirmativa II: C não é uma linguagem orientada a objetos. Linguagens orientadas a objetos, como C++ ou Java, permitem a criação de classes e objetos, com suporte a conceitos como herança, encapsulamento e polimorfismo. A linguagem C é uma linguagem procedural, centrada na ideia de procedimentos ou funções e não possui recursos nativos de orientação a objetos. Portanto, essa afirmação está incorreta.

Afirmativa III: A função scanf é de fato utilizada para ler dados da entrada padrão, geralmente o teclado, na linguagem C. Ela permite a leitura formatada de dados, onde o programador especifica o tipo de dado que espera receber. Essa afirmação está correta.

Com base nesse entendimento, a resposta correta é a que afirma que apenas as afirmações I e III estão corretas, ou seja, alternativa C.

Clique para visualizar este gabarito

Visualize o gabarito desta questão clicando no botão abaixo

Comentários

Veja os comentários dos nossos alunos

C++ é uma extensão do C, e é orientada a objetos.

Resposta correta: letra C.

Clique para visualizar este comentário

Visualize os comentários desta questão clicando no botão abaixo